School Report

Responding to a number of requests from primary schools Professor H has devised a show specifically for the Key Stage 2 (7-11) age group who are studying the Victorians as part of their syllabus.
 
Perhaps uniquely the magic lantern offers a dynamic view of the 19th century as the Victrians saw it themselves.
 
This fast moving show can fit into most school halls or even a large room.
 
Topics covered include rural life, school life, city life, popular entertainment, temperance, travel and the slave trade.

Phantasmagoria
The Secret Life of the Magic Lantern

a full-blooded account of an extraordinary theatrical ghost-raising entertainment, and the true exploits of its mysterious inventor, Paul de Philipsthal.

 

312 pages, including 16 pages of colour.
